Output 66cd5cb176108b05fe62d598bb8c4728ebc8da1e3166d5a2a0b127012dae0440:15

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ada0377337c33b2a21335a1853ae46483197a0d5 OP_EQUAL
address
A8GKVcyV8WMT9ybL1ry7BnYawuRS51F9rw
transaction
66cd5cb176108b05fe62d598bb8c4728ebc8da1e3166d5a2a0b127012dae0440